While this sounds like a decent deal when gas is sure to hit $4 per gallon or more in the near future — and already has in some areas — I was struck by its shortsighted nature. Instead of promoting the fact that it has several models whose EPA-estimated gas mileage is more than 28 mpg on the highway, or that it’s a leader in bringing clean diesel vehicles to market in the U.S., or even that it’s produced E85-capable vehicles since 1998, Chrysler has given us a gimmick. I feel a little pandered to.
